About Scott Lawrence Bach at a glance

Scott Lawrence Bach is a medical malpractice attorney based in New York, New York. They have 39+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1987. Admitted to practice in New York (1987), New Jersey (1987), California (1988), and District of Columbia (1988). Educated at Hofstra University (J.D., 1987) and Queens College of the City University of New York (B.A., 1984). Serands clients in New York, NY and the surrounding metropolitan area.
